Open the catalog to web site 7 Absorption vs. Temperature10.610.six µm Absorption vs. Temp at at μ At high temperatures, Common Optical Quality Germanium is topic to abnormal absorption because of the greater number of thermally produced holes. Germanium is often optimized to be used at 80°C or larger by Distinctive doping to reduce n-kind resistivities. This Exclusive doping makes it achievable to enhance the transmission of Ge for other than normal optical conditions, with nominal losses when functioning at normal situations.
